Kling AI vs Pika
Short Answer
Kling AI and Pika target different creators. Kling is the choice for quality, cinematic, high-fidelity video clips for premium content. Pika is the choice for social creators who want distinctive, quick-to-generate visual effects for Reels, TikTok, and Shorts.
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Feature | Kling AI | Pika |
|---|---|---|
| Cinematic video quality | ✅ Stronger | Good |
| Visual fidelity | ✅ Higher | Moderate |
| Social-first effects | Limited | ✅ Pikaffects, Pikaswaps |
| Ease of use | Good | ✅ More accessible |
| Prompt adherence | ✅ Strong | Good |
| Long video duration | ✅ Better | Short clips |
| Talking images | ❌ No | ✅ Pikaformance |
| Free tier | ✅ Yes | ✅ Yes |
Best For Different Users
Choose Kling AI if you:
- Create premium marketing content, cinematic B-roll, or brand videos
- Need the highest visual quality for advertising or editorial use
- Generate longer video clips rather than very short social snippets
- Prioritise prompt accuracy and consistent results
Choose Pika if you:
- Create content specifically for TikTok, Reels, or Shorts
- Want unique visual effects like morphing, melting, or talking image animations
- Are newer to AI video and want an accessible starting point
- Want social-first effects that stand out in a feed
Use Case Breakdown
Brand and Marketing Video
Kling AI produces stronger results for polished, premium-looking content. The visual quality is more suitable for professional marketing use.
Social Media Virality
Pika’s Pikaffects are specifically designed for social content, distinctive visual transformations that catch attention in a scroll. For this specific creative style, Pika is the better tool.
Talking Image Clips
Pika’s Pikaformance feature lets you add speech to a still image with lip-synced animation. Kling AI doesn’t offer this specific capability.
B-Roll for Longer Videos
Kling’s quality and longer-duration support make it better for generating B-roll to use in longer video projects.
What We’d Recommend
For quality and professional use: Kling AI. For social-native effects and creator convenience: Pika. Both are worth trying. They produce noticeably different output styles and serve different creative goals.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is Kling AI better than Pika?
For cinematic quality and visual fidelity, Kling AI consistently produces stronger results. Pika is easier to use and has unique social-first features like Pikaffects that make it better for certain types of creator content.
Which is better for TikTok and Reels content?
Pika is purpose-built for social creators, its Pikaffects and Pikaswaps tools are designed for short, visually striking clips that perform well on short-form video platforms. Kling produces higher quality but is less focused on the social content workflow.
Which is more affordable?
Both have free tiers with limited credits. Kling AI's pricing is noted for being competitive versus other premium video generators. Check each platform's current pricing as both update their plans regularly.
